Negative Leverage — IRR / Tax Play Cap Rate: 5.5%  |  30yr Rate: 6.8%
Leverage reduces cash returns at current rates.

The current 30-yr mortgage rate (6.8%) exceeds the estimated cap rate (5.5%). Financing reduces your cash-on-cash return below the cap rate. Markets like this may still make sense as IRR plays — factoring in appreciation, depreciation, and a future refinance when rates drop.

About Repit School Scores

Traditional school ratings rely heavily on standardized test scores, which often reflect family income more than school quality. Repit takes a different approach.

We evaluate schools based on factors that research shows actually impact educational outcomes:

  • Class Size — Smaller classes mean more individual attention
  • School Funding — Resources available for programs, staff, and facilities
  • Community Factors — Neighborhood characteristics that influence student success
  • School Environment — Size, type, and structure

Scores are updated annually using federal education data.
